1. Symbolism Interpretation
The process of assigning suitable phrases to rose imagery on Instagram necessitates a thorough understanding of the rose’s complex and multifaceted symbolism. The effectiveness of any text is directly correlated to its alignment with the intended symbolic representation. Mismatched wording can diminish the visual’s impact or, in some cases, convey an unintended message. For instance, a photograph of white roses, traditionally associated with purity and innocence, accompanied by irreverent or sarcastic text would create dissonance, diluting the intended meaning. Conversely, pairing the same image with a phrase highlighting themes of remembrance or respect reinforces the inherent symbolic value.
Consider the implications of color; red roses universally symbolize love and passion, while yellow roses often denote friendship or, historically, jealousy. Choosing phrases that either explicitly acknowledge these meanings or subtly allude to them requires careful consideration. 6. Hashtag Integration
Strategic incorporation of relevant hashtags within textual accompaniments significantly influences the visibility and discoverability of rose-themed content on Instagram. Effective hashtag integration expands reach, targets specific audiences, and optimizes content for search functionality within the platform.
-
Broad Reach Hashtags
These widely used hashtags, such as #roses, #flowers, or #nature, expose content to a large and diverse audience. While offering broad exposure, competition for visibility is intense. The inclusion of such hashtags within textual overlays increases the likelihood of a post appearing in general search results but provides limited targeting capability. An over-reliance on general hashtags, without more specific terms, may result in diluted engagement from less relevant users.
-
Niche Specific Hashtags
Focused terms, such as #redroses, #rosesofinstagram, or #rosegarden, target specific communities and interests. While reaching a smaller audience compared to broad reach hashtags, engagement from these users is typically higher due to shared interests. The integration of niche-specific hashtags within written material ensures that content reaches individuals actively seeking rose-related content, enhancing the likelihood of meaningful interactions and potential follower acquisition.
-
Brand Specific Hashtags
Unique identifiers, such as #[BrandName]Roses or #[CampaignName], promote brand awareness and foster a sense of community among followers. The use of brand-specific hashtags within textual components encourages user-generated content related to the brand, facilitates tracking of campaign performance, and reinforces brand identity. Consistent use of these hashtags strengthens brand recognition and promotes a cohesive online presence.

9. Call to Action
The integration of a call to action (CTA) within textual elements of rose-themed Instagram posts serves as a strategic mechanism for driving specific user behaviors. The purpose extends beyond aesthetic enhancement, aiming to convert passive viewers into active participants within the brand’s or individual’s online ecosystem.
-
Encouraging Website Visits
A caption incorporating phrases like “Shop our rose collection now” or “Learn more about rose care on our website” directly prompts users to navigate to an external resource. This technique is particularly effective for e-commerce businesses selling rose-related products or for bloggers providing in-depth information. The efficacy depends on the relevance of the website to the image and the clarity of the instruction. Unclear or irrelevant links may deter users.
-
Promoting Engagement Through Questions
Captions posing questions, such as “What’s your favorite rose color?” or “Share your rose gardening tips,” encourage users to contribute to the comment section. This tactic fosters a sense of community and increases the post’s visibility through algorithm prioritization. The quality of the question influences the engagement level. Open-ended and thought-provoking questions tend to generate more substantial responses.
-
Facilitating Content Sharing
Phrases such as “Tag a rose lover” or “Share this with someone who needs a little beauty in their life” prompt users to distribute the post to their network. This strategy amplifies the post’s reach and introduces the content to a wider audience. The effectiveness depends on the emotional resonance of the image and the clarity of the sharing instruction.
-
Driving Sales and Promotions
Captions announcing limited-time offers or discounts, such as “Use code ROSE20 for 20% off” or “Free rose seeds with every purchase,” directly incentivize sales. This approach is particularly beneficial for businesses seeking to generate immediate revenue. The persuasiveness hinges on the attractiveness of the offer and the urgency communicated in the caption.
